Output 095eff7a5772472293b9bdf341253dc48869b8cc8d27a156f6e927e5375a229b:3

value
143057689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ae83a0013316f792a6a6941136890870c6d1006c OP_EQUAL
address
MPouVGvJnjFxG86ACwDBRr9h4WLf5xFjVx
transaction
095eff7a5772472293b9bdf341253dc48869b8cc8d27a156f6e927e5375a229b
spent
true